What maintenance and compatibility tips apply to e12 120 voltage standard base bulbs rechargeable?
Ensure the screw base is clean and fully seated in the fixture to maintain proper electrical contact. Use fixtures rated for 120V, avoid moisture or heat beyond spec, and store spare bulbs in a cool, dry place. Clean glass and housing with a dry microfiber cloth; avoid solvents or abrasive cleaners. Follow the manufacturer’s charging guidelines to maximize battery life, and never attempt to disassemble the unit or modify the internals.

Is it safe to use e12 120 voltage standard base bulbs rechargeable during power outages or with UPS systems?
Rechargeable bulbs can be handy during outages, but use them only with compatible fixtures and within the supported voltage range. Avoid letting the battery fully discharge on a regular basis and follow proper charging guidelines to preserve battery life. Keep them away from water and extreme temperatures, and use approved chargers. If pairing with a UPS or inverter, ensure the system provides stable 120V AC and complies with safety standards.
